What is a Casino Jackpot Aggregator?
At its core, a casino jackpot aggregator is a software application solution or service that gathers a little percentage of wagers from several slot video games or online casinos and pools them into a single, massive prize fund.
Instead of a prize being restricted to a single device in a brick-and-mortar casino-- and even a single game on one website-- an aggregator links disparate games together. These video games can span throughout dozens, or even hundreds, of different online casino websites, all contributing to and drawing from the same main prize pool.

The Future of Casino Jackpots
As the online gambling market continues to broaden worldwide, the technology powering prizes is likewise advancing.
We are presently seeing the increase of cross-vertical aggregators, where gamers can add to and win the same progressive jackpot whether they are playing online slots, live dealership table video games, or even virtual sports wagering. In addition, blockchain technology and clever contracts are starting to influence the space, offering decentralized, transparent prize pools with instant cryptocurrency payouts.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)1. What is the difference in between a game aggregator and a prize aggregator?
A game aggregator supplies a single API connection that allows an online casino to access thousands of video games from various software providers. A jackpot aggregator particularly focuses on pooling and managing the prize funds throughout multiple games and platforms, though the 2 technologies typically work together.
2. Are casino prize aggregators rigged?
No. Trustworthy prize aggregators operate under strict regulatory oversight. The triggers for winning progressive prizes are identified by accredited Random Number Generators (RNGs), and the financial reserves backing the jackpots are routinely investigated by independent testing companies.
3. Who actually pays out the prize when a player wins?
Depending upon the network structure, the payout is usually moneyed by the main aggregator pool, which is built up from the little percentage contributions of all getting involved bets. The prize is then dispersed to the player through the particular online casino where they won, frequently with the support of the game provider.
4. Can any casino join a prize network?
Normally, yes, supplied they meet the financial stability, compliance, and technical integration requirements set by the network supplier or software application developer hosting the prize.
